The Los Angeles Lakers are gearing up for a challenging matchup against the Denver Nuggets, as they face a tough stretch of their schedule against playoff-caliber teams. The Lakers have struggled against the Nuggets in recent years, but with the addition of Luka Doncic to their roster, they are looking to turn the tide.
Doncic, who has been managing a left calf injury, sat out the previous game against the Portland Trail Blazers as a precaution. The Lakers have been cautious with his minutes and workload since his return from injury. However, Doncic has yet to have a standout offensive performance alongside LeBron James and Austin Reaves, and will need to step up against the Nuggets.
Head coach JJ Redick will need to devise a gameplan to contain the Nuggets’ star center, Nikola Jokic, who is a triple-threat on the court. With Anthony Davis traded, Jaxson Hayes has been thrust into a starting role and will face the challenging task of defending Jokic. The Lakers will need to execute defensive rotations effectively and limit the 3-point shooting of players like Michael Porter Jr. and Jamal Murray.
The game against the Nuggets presents an opportunity for the Lakers to make a statement and show that they are contenders in the league. With key players like Doncic, James, and Hayes leading the way, the Lakers will need to bring their A-game to come out victorious in a hostile environment.
